🍓 Strawberry Cheesecake Dump Cake Recipe
🍰 Introduction:
Strawberry Cheesecake Dump Cake is the dessert you never knew you needed — a fusion of creamy cheesecake, sweet strawberry pie filling, and buttery cake mix that’s ridiculously easy to make. Unlike traditional cakes, there’s no mixing or layering. You just “dump” all the ingredients into a baking dish and let the oven do its magic.
It’s a perfect dessert for busy weeknights, family gatherings, potlucks, or holidays. If you’re a fan of strawberries, cheesecake, or easy baking recipes — this is your love story in dessert form.
🛒 Ingredients:
- 1 box yellow or white cake mix (approx. 15.25 oz / 430 g)
- 1 can strawberry pie filling (21 oz / ~595 g)
- 1 package cream cheese, softened (8 oz / 225 g)
- ½ cup granulated sugar (100 g)
- ½ cup (1 stick) unsalted butter, melted
- Optional toppings: crushed graham crackers, whipped cream, fresh strawberries, or vanilla ice cream
🧁 Instructions & Method:
- Preheat Oven to 350°F (175°C).
- Prepare the Baking Dish:
- Lightly grease a 9×13 inch (23×33 cm) baking dish with butter or nonstick spray.
- Add the Strawberry Layer:
- Pour the strawberry pie filling evenly into the bottom of the dish.
- Cream Cheese Mixture:
- In a bowl, mix the softened cream cheese and granulated sugar until smooth and creamy.
- Drop spoonfuls of the mixture over the pie filling. You don’t have to spread it out — random dollops are perfect.
- Add Cake Mix:
- Sprinkle the dry cake mix evenly over the strawberry and cream cheese layers.
- Add Melted Butter:
- Drizzle the melted butter over the top as evenly as possible. Try to cover as much of the cake mix as you can.
- Bake:
- Bake for 40–45 minutes or until the top is golden brown and the filling is bubbling around the edges.
- Cool & Serve:
- Let it cool for 10–15 minutes. Serve warm, or refrigerate for a firmer cheesecake texture.
📜 History of Dump Cakes:
The dump cake dates back to the 1960s in the United States, popularized by home cooks who wanted fast, easy, and delicious desserts using pantry staples. With the advent of boxed cake mixes and canned fruit fillings, dump cakes became a sensation.
The idea is straightforward — “dump” ingredients into a pan and bake. Over time, variations like cherry pineapple, apple spice, and strawberry cheesecake gained popularity. This particular version blends classic New York-style cheesecake flavors with the ease of a dump cake.

🧬 Formation (How It Works):
This dessert works by layering ingredients that bake into a delicious hybrid of cheesecake and fruit cobbler. Here’s what happens:
- The pie filling bubbles up, mixing with melted butter and cake mix.
- The cream cheese provides a tangy, creamy contrast to the sweet strawberries.
- The cake mix forms a buttery crust on top.
- The texture is a combo of gooey fruit, rich cheesecake, and crumbly topping.

🧾 Nutrition (Per Serving, approx. 1/12th of cake):
Nutrient | Amount |
---|---|
Calories | 320–370 kcal |
Total Fat | 18 g |
Saturated Fat | 10 g |
Carbohydrates | 40–45 g |
Sugars | 28–32 g |
Protein | 3–4 g |
Sodium | 280–340 mg |
Fiber | 0.5–1 g |
Note: Nutritional values may vary based on specific brands and substitutions.
